Skip to content

Feat/issue 41 deploy robustness#45

Open
sihbher wants to merge 8 commits into
Azure:developfrom
sihbher:feat/issue-41-deploy-robustness
Open

Feat/issue 41 deploy robustness#45
sihbher wants to merge 8 commits into
Azure:developfrom
sihbher:feat/issue-41-deploy-robustness

Conversation

@sihbher
Copy link
Copy Markdown

@sihbher sihbher commented Mar 24, 2026

Purpose

Contributing guidelines

Please see Contributing Guidelines before creating your Pull Request.

Type of change

  • Bugfix
  • Feature
  • Code style update (formatting, local variables)
  • Refactoring (no functional changes, no api changes)
  • Documentation content changes
  • Other... Please describe:

Related Backlog Item or Issue

If applicable, provide a link to the relevant backlog item or issue.

Is this change disruptive or does it break existing applications?

If deploying this change could impact existing applications, please specify.

  • Yes
  • No

Cross-Repository Dependencies

If this change depends on pull requests in other repositories within the solution, provide the links below.

Does this require changes to project documentation?

If the changes add new functionality, update the documentation accordingly.

  • Yes
  • No

Documentation Link

If this change adds a new functionality, provide a link to its documentation.

Code quality checklist

  • I verified the changes locally to ensure they work as expected
  • I have tested the new functionality and ensured existing features still work
  • I have updated the CHANGELOG.md file to document these changes
  • I have reviewed the code for readability, maintainability, and adherence to project conventions
  • I have added at least two reviewers to the Pull Request

placerda and others added 7 commits March 6, 2026 19:55
…gistry auth and revision restart — closes #41

- Add early Docker availability check with actionable error messages
- Fall back to az acr build when Docker CLI is not installed
- Refactor get_config_value with uppercase key fallback via _fetch_config_key
- Fetch SUBSCRIPTION_ID and RESOURCE_TOKEN from App Configuration
- Set container app registry auth (user-assigned or system managed identity)
- Restart active container app revision after image update

Co-authored-by: Copilot <223556219+Copilot@users.noreply.github.com>
@sihbher
Copy link
Copy Markdown
Author

sihbher commented Mar 26, 2026

@placerda pls review my PR

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ants